4-[2-(2-methylpropylsulfanyl)ethyl]pyridine
Also Known As: Pyridine, 4-(2-((2-methylpropyl)thio)ethyl)-, 4-(2-((2-Methylpropyl)thio)ethyl)pyridine, 4-(2-Isobutylthioethyl)pyridine, 4-[2-(2-methylpropylsulfanyl)ethyl]pyridine, 4-[2-(Isobutylthio)ethyl]pyridine oxalate
| Molecular Formula | C11H17NS |
| Molecular Weight | 195.10817 g/mol |
| XLogP | 3.1 |
| Topological Polar Surface Area (TPSA) | 38.2 Ų |
| Hydrogen Bond Donors | 0 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 5 |
| Exact Mass | 195.10817 Da |
| Heavy Atoms | 13 |
| Complexity | 119.0 |
| SMILES | CC(C)CSCCC1=CC=NC=C1 |
| InChIKey | NOCABUAKIJAWEH-UHFFFAOYSA-N |
The XLogP value of 3.1 indicates that Pyridine, 4-(2-((2-methylpropyl)thio)ethyl)- is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 38.2 Ų, Pyridine, 4-(2-((2-methylpropyl)thio)ethyl)- ex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Pyridine, 4-(2-((2-methylpropyl)thio)ethyl)- has 0 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
